在实际项目中,可以把去掉所有空格的函数拷贝到自己的源程序里面,然后把需要去掉空格的字符串常量或变量作为参数调用这个函数即可,也可以把这个函数,放到类中作为一个方法使用,这是面向对象的编程思想,面向对象就是将属性和方法封装到一个抽象的类中,外界使用类创建对象,然后让对象调用类中的方法或属性 下面是一...
strip():删除字符串前后(左右两侧)的空格或特殊字符。 lstrip():删除字符串前面(左边)的空格或特殊字符。 rstrip():删除字符串后面(右边)的空格或特殊字符。 注意,Python 的 str 是不可变的(不可变的意思是指,字符串一旦形成,它所包含的字符序列就不能发生任何改变),因此这三个方法只是返回字符串前面或后面空白...
使用filter()with 函数str.isspace()来删除空格: original_string=' Filter spaces 'no_whitespace =''.join(filter(lambda x: not x.isspace(), original_string))print(no_whitespace)# Output: 'Filterspaces' 87 删除两端的空格 要删除字符串两端的空格,请使用strip(): original_string=' Strip spaces 'n...
方法/步骤 1 STR提供以下删除空白的常用方法:Strip():删除字符串前后的空白。Lstrip():删除字符串前(左)的空白。Rstrip():删除字符串后的空白(右)。应该注意,Python的STR是不可变的(不可变意味着一旦形成字符串,它所包含的字符序列就不能改变)。因此,这三种方法只在删除字符串前或之后的空白空间...
首先,strip()方法用于清除字符串两端的空格或特殊字符,如制表符、回车符和换行符。其基本语法是str.strip([chars]),默认情况下,它会删除所有空格和指定字符。例如:python str = " Hello, World! "new_str = str.strip()strip()方法仅返回修改后的副本,不会改变原始字符串。接下来,...
18、删除字符串两侧的空白字符 strip(), lstrip(), rstrip() 这三个方法都用于处理字符串两侧的空白字符(包括空格、制表符、换行符等) strip(): 删除字符串两侧的空白字符。 lstrip(): 删除字符串 - 程序员neil于20240410发布在抖音,已经收获了42个喜欢,来抖音,记录
python中删除字符串中空格的方法: 1、使用replace()函数,把所有的空格(" ")替换为("") defremove(string):returnstring.replace(" ","");string=' H E L L O ! ';print("原字符串:"+string) ;print("\n新字符串:"+remove(string)) ; ...
一、删除字符串两端的一种或多种字符 #strip()、lstrip()、rstrip()方法;(默认删除空格符) 1. A、list.strip(字符):删除字符串两端的一种或多种字符; 例:删除字符串s两端 a 或 b 或 c 字符; s='abbmmmcccbbb' s1=s.strip('abc') print(s1) ...
chars -- 字符-从开始或结束的字符串被删除去除。 返回值 此方法返回所有字符从开始及字符串的末尾(默认空格字符)被去除后的字符串的一个副本。 例子 下面的例子显示了strip()方法的使用。 1 2 3 4 #!/usr/bin/python str="0000000this is string example...wow!!!0000000"; printstr.strip( '0'); ...
python删除字符串中连续多个空格并保留一个的方法 python删除字符串中连续多个空格并保留⼀个的⽅法如下所⽰:' '.join(line.split())例如:'line dd',运⾏line.split()得到只有两个元素的列表['line','dd']以上这篇python 删除字符串中连续多个空格并保留⼀个的⽅法就是⼩编分享给⼤家的全部...